Born in North Vancouver, British Columbia, Canada, Sarah Watts has lived across Canada and the United Kingdom, most recently Toronto and London, respectively. She spent three seasons working as a Researcher for the Canadian Broadcasting Corporation's weekly news and current events television program CBC News: Sunday and Sunday Night.
Prior to studying creative writing at the University of California Los Angeles (UCLA), she earned two Master of Arts degrees from the University of Toronto, ON, Canada. During this time she worked as a Researcher for CBC-TV, worked in non-profit and coordinated the 2010 Interfaith Religious Leaders' Summit to coincide with the G8/G20 Summit hosted in Canada.
She returned to Vancouver in 2016 where she has been working in production of film and television. In 2019 she partnered as a producer and writer with Echo 7 Films and the award-winning production company Ghostwood Films, where we watch "dreams turn into inescapable nightmares."
